WebMay 21, 2024 · The overall reaction order is the sum of the orders with respect to each reactant. If m = 1 and n = 1, the overall order of the reaction is second order ( m + n = 1 + 1 = 2). The rate law: rate = k[H 2O 2] describes a reaction that is first order in hydrogen peroxide and first order overall. The rate law: WebA reaction mechanism is the sequence of elementary steps by which a chemical reaction occurs. Many reaction mechanisms contain one step that is much slower than the others; this step is known as the rate-determining step. WebJan 8, 2024 · rate = − Δ[A] Δt = k[reactant]0 = k(1) = k Because rate is independent of reactant concentration, a graph of the concentration of any reactant as a function of time is a straight line with a slope of − k. The value of k is negative because the concentration of the reactant decreases with time.
